v1.18.1 — June 21, 2026

This release focuses on Node HTTP adapter fixes, safer AxiosError serialisation, runtime/type correctness fixes, documentation updates, and dependency maintenance.

🐛 Bug Fixes

  • AxiosError Serialisation: Made AxiosError#cause non-enumerable to prevent circular JSON serialisation failures when errors include nested causes. (#10913)
  • Node HTTP Adapter: Guarded socket.setKeepAlive for proxy agent streams, accepted path-only URLs when socketPath is configured, deferred environment proxy handling to Node, and explicitly passed maxBodyLength through to follow-redirects. (#10917, #10930, #10942, #10993)
  • Runtime and Type Correctness: Fixed several runtime crashes, type definition mismatches, and incorrect error handling paths. (#10959, #11021)
  • AxiosURLSearchParams: Switched the encoder callback to an arrow function so encoder.call(this) receives the AxiosURLSearchParams instance correctly. (#11019)

v1.18.0 — June 13, 2026

This release hardens redirect and URL handling, improves the validateStatus configuration semantics, and includes updates to documentation, dependencies, and release metadata.

🔒 Security Fixes

  • Redirect Header Safety: Added Node HTTP adapter support for stripping caller-specified sensitive headers on cross-origin redirects, helping prevent custom auth headers such as API keys from leaking to another origin. (#10892)

  • URL And Request Hardening: Rejects malformed http: and https: URLs that omit // with ERR_INVALID_URL, while tightening prototype-pollution-safe config reads, stream size limits, FormData depth handling, data URL sizing, and local NO_PROXY matching. (#11000)

🐛 Bug Fixes

  • Status Validation: Added transitional.validateStatusUndefinedResolves so applications can opt in to treating validateStatus: undefined like the option was omitted, while validateStatus: null remains the explicit way to accept every status. (#10899)

v1.17.0 — June 1, 2026

This release adds Node HTTP zstd decompression, hardens config and release workflows, and fixes authentication, header, proxy, and type-handling regressions.

🔒 Security Fixes

  • Config Hardening: Guarded socketPath, params, and paramsSerializer reads with own-property checks to prevent inherited prototype values from affecting request behavior, including SSRF-sensitive paths. (#10901, #10922)
  • Release Publishing: Switched the publish workflow to npm staged publishing for safer, auditable package releases with provenance. (#10926)

🚀 New Features

  • HTTP Compression: Added Node HTTP adapter support for zstd response decompression, with transitional.advertiseZstdAcceptEncoding controlling whether zstd is advertised in Accept-Encoding. (#6792, #10920)

🐛 Bug Fixes

  • Authentication Handling: Restored Basic auth on same-origin Node redirects while continuing to strip credentials cross-origin, and aligned the fetch adapter with HTTP adapter behavior for URL-embedded Basic auth. (#10929, #10896)

5.2.1 / 2025-12-01

  • Revert security fix for CVE-2024-51999 (GHSA-pj86-cfqh-vqx6)
    • The prior release (5.2.0) included an erroneous breaking change related to the extended query parser. There is no actual security vulnerability associated with this behavior (CVE-2024-51999 has been rejected). The change has been fully reverted in this release.

5.2.0 / 2025-12-01

  • Security fix for CVE-2024-51999 (GHSA-pj86-cfqh-vqx6)
  • deps: body-parser@^2.2.1
  • A deprecation warning was added when using res.redirect with undefined arguments, Express now emits a warning to help detect calls that pass undefined as the status or URL and make them easier to fix.

14.0.0 (2026-04-19)

Security

  • Fixes GHSA-w5hq-g745-h8pq: v3(), v5(), and v6() did not validate that writes would remain within the bounds of a caller-supplied buffer, allowing out-of-bounds writes when an invalid offset was provided. A RangeError is now thrown if offset < 0 or offset + 16 > buf.length.

⚠ BREAKING CHANGES

  • crypto is now expected to be globally defined (requires node@20+) (#935)
  • drop node@18 support (#934)
  • upgrade minimum supported TypeScript version to 5.4.3, in keeping with the project's policy of supporting TypeScript versions released within the last two years

8.21.0

Features

  • Introduced the maxBufferedChunks and maxFragments options (2b2abd45).

Bug fixes

  • Fixed a remote memory exhaustion DoS vulnerability (2b2abd45).

A high volume of tiny fragments and data chunks could be sent by a peer, using modest network traffic, to crash a ws server or client due to OOM.
